打开 SerCx2 托管串行端口
从 Windows 8.1 开始,串行框架扩展版本 2 (SerCx2) 与串行控制器驱动程序配合使用,以管理串行控制器上的串行端口。 如果外围驱动程序控制由 SerCx2 和串行控制器驱动程序共同管理的串行端口上的设备,则驱动程序可以打开到此端口的逻辑连接,然后通过该端口向设备发送 I/O 请求。
串行控制器是 16550 通用异步接收器/发射器 (UART) 或兼容设备。 有关详细信息,请参阅 串行控制器驱动程序概述。
在本节中
主题 | 说明 |
---|---|
如果为连接到 SerCx2 管理的串行端口的外围设备编写驱动程序,则驱动程序接收的硬件资源列表包括一个 连接 ID,该连接 ID 封装了平台固件中的设备连接信息。 |
|
SerCx2 托管串行端口上外围设备的 UMDF 驱动程序需要某些硬件资源来操作设备。 这些资源中包含驱动程序打开与串行端口的逻辑连接所需的信息。 |
|
SerCx2 托管的串行端口上的外围设备的 KMDF 驱动程序需要某些硬件资源来操作设备。 这些资源中包含驱动程序打开与串行端口的逻辑连接所需的信息。 |